A total of 23,896 workers were employed in the metal cutting machine tool industry in 2000. Of this total, 13,721 were production workers, who earned an average wage of $18.84 per hour.

The automobile industry has long provided tool and die producers with one of their most important markets.
The key area of research and technical change in the tool and die industry in the 1990s involved CAD/CAM technologies.
Traditionally, production in this industry was centered in the New England area.
